The Art of Making Afghan Hash
The traditional method of crafting Afghan resin is a intricate undertaking, passed down through families. It involves carefully collecting the glowing resin, known as "Buzkush," from the female hemp plants, primarily cultivated in the Hindu Kush of Afghanistan. This primary material is then persistently kneaded, pressed, and filtered – often using heated rocks – to remove plant matter and concentrate the pure resin into a solid-like form. The final product is a testament to craftsmanship and a deeply embedded part of Afghan heritage.
Exploring the Unique Aroma of Afghan Hash
Afghan hash is renowned for its unique aroma, a complex sensory experience that stands apart from other cannabis products . It's often characterized as having hints of soil , conifer, and caramel, sometimes with a faint muskiness that suggests images of the harsh Afghan landscape. The perfume can be intense, evolving with maturity to reveal new nuances, making its olfactory profile truly remarkable .

Afghan Hash and its Cultural Significance
Afghan hash enjoys a complex history deeply interwoven with the nation’s society . For generations , it's been more than simply a substance ; it represents a marker of hospitality, connection, and, in some regions , spiritual ritual .
Traditionally, it’s shared among groups during meetings , fostering bonding and facilitating dialogue. Its making is often an craft passed down through generations.
